Volume of a number cube that has side lengths of 1 1/4 inches

Respuesta :

SpaceMarsh
SpaceMarsh SpaceMarsh
  • 03-06-2021
1 61/64

Explanation:
The volume of a cube is the side length to the power of 3:
1 1/4^3 = 1 61/64
